Ad Hoc File Transfer is a technical category of software solutions designed for secure, unscheduled, and manual file exchanges between business users. It is frequently integrated as a feature within broader Managed File Transfer (MFT) or Enterprise File Sync and Share (EFSS) platforms to ensure compliance and security in person-to-person data sharing.
